Cartier-Bresson, an icon to street digital photographers of everywhere, recommends that there is a fraction of a second where every element of a scene falls into place, with the resulting image communicating the captured event with ideal clarity. In his book, aptly entitled The Crucial Minute (1952 ), Cartier-Bresson compares catching the definitive moment to searching, "I lurked the streets ready to pounce, determined to 'catch' life." His tool of selection, the magnificent (and stealthy) Leica M3 with a basic 50mm lens, enabled Cartier-Bresson to "discolor into the background," patiently waiting for the decisive minute prior to click for info capturing it for life on a roll of film, without notifying a soul.

Nonetheless, the advent of the portable electronic camera in the early 1900s made it possible for photographers to capture honest minutes on the roads. Pioneers such as Eugene Atget and Henri Cartier-Bresson in the 1920s and 30s led the method for contemporary street photography, utilizing handheld cameras to capture day-to-day life in the cities they stayed in.

Just snapping a picture of a road scene isn't enough to develop a good road photo. There are several aspects of street digital photography that, when combined, can help generate powerful photos. Efficient road photography: Has a clear topic. Your road photograph need to have a strong concentrate on the subject or scene you're photographing.

Follows the guidelines of structure. Composition is key in road photography, as it helps attract the customer's eye to your subject. Attempt using various angles, point of views, and viewpoints when taking street photos. Captures a minute. Street digital photography is everything about capturing the minute. Try to look past the evident and watch for little minutes of interaction or expression in between street topics.


Street photography must inform tales through its images. It's your job as a street digital photographer to capture minutes that evoke emotion in the customer, making them really feel something when looking at your road photograph.


Photo by Derek Lee When it comes to street photography, you don't need the most costly equipment to begin. Actually, street photography is usually seen as an exercise in minimalism the less gear you have, the much better (Street Photographers). That's due to the fact that street digital photography has to do with being able to move swiftly and mix into the road scene
